Pseudobecksia schmidti

Hexactinellida - Hexactinosa - Euretidae

Taxonomy
Pseudobecksia schmidti was named by Reid (1964). It is not extant. Its type locality is Rickmansworth, which is in a Coniacian/Santonian offshore chalk in the United Kingdom. It is the type species of Pseudobecksia.
